How do you like the supra 712s? How is the wet and dry handling? p.s. Love you car..it's sick!!

Alex

turfnnsurf
05-05-2003, 12:56 PM
Alex,

The 712's are great on dry asphault and OK on wet roads just don't go looking for puddles cause then you'll Hydroplane.. OH YEAH!!!!!!!!! Forget about driving in snow---THEY SUCK IN SNOW---- so make sure if you live where it snows don't put them on till the last threat of snow is gone for the spring time...

Otherwise they are a great handling tire...
